[0021] Such as Figures 1 to 4 As shown, in some illustrative embodiments, an infrared photoelectric scanning collision avoidance system is provided, including: a transceiver system and a display control processing system. The transceiver system is used to send and receive signals, and the display control processing system is used to control other functional components and signal processing, calculation, analysis and display.
